The Town of Redding is soliciting proposals from qualified environmental consulting firms to conduct environmental site assessments and related work at 19 North Main Street, Redding, CT, a RCRA-regulated unit with an approved CAMU holding previously stabilized contaminated waste. The work will support consolidation of contaminated soils from the adjacent former Gilbert & Bennett Wire Mill site and must be led by a licensed environmental professional. The project is funded by a Brownfield Assessment Grant from the Connecticut Department of Economic and Community Development.
